On Tue, Jan 23, 2001 at 11:05:48PM -0800, Sean Donelan wrote: > > It seems like a number of Microsoft related web sites have vanished. Seems to be Microsoft server problems... > www.msnbc.com $ dig msnbc.com @a.root-servers.net ;; AUTHORITY SECTION: msnbc.com. 2D IN NS DNS4.CP.MSFT.NET. msnbc.com. 2D IN NS DNS5.CP.MSFT.NET. ;; ADDITIONAL SECTION: DNS4.CP.MSFT.NET. 2D IN A 207.46.138.11 DNS5.CP.MSFT.NET. 2D IN A 207.46.138.12 Hmmmm $ dig www.msnbc.com @207.46.138.11 ;; res options: init recurs defnam dnsrch ;; res_nsend to server 207.46.138.11: Connection timed out $ dig www.msnbc.com @207.46.138.12 ;; ANSWER SECTION: www.msnbc.com. 1H IN CNAME msnbc.com. msnbc.com. 1H IN A 207.46.150.254 msnbc.com. 1H IN A 207.46.238.109 msnbc.com. 1H IN A 207.46.238.23 msnbc.com. 1H IN A 207.46.238.24 msnbc.com. 1H IN A 207.46.238.26 msnbc.com. 1H IN A 207.46.150.205 > www.microsoft.com $ dig microsoft.com @a.root-servers.net ;; AUTHORITY SECTION: microsoft.com. 2D IN NS DNS4.CP.MSFT.NET. microsoft.com. 2D IN NS DNS5.CP.MSFT.NET. microsoft.com. 2D IN NS DNS7.CP.MSFT.NET. microsoft.com. 2D IN NS DNS6.CP.MSFT.NET. ;; ADDITIONAL SECTION: DNS4.CP.MSFT.NET. 2D IN A 207.46.138.11 DNS5.CP.MSFT.NET. 2D IN A 207.46.138.12 DNS7.CP.MSFT.NET. 2D IN A 207.46.138.21 DNS6.CP.MSFT.NET. 2D IN A 207.46.138.20 $ dig www.microsoft.com @207.46.138.11 ;; res_nsend to server 207.46.138.11: Connection timed out $ dig www.microsoft.com @207.46.138.12 ;; res_nsend to server 207.46.138.12: Connection timed out $ dig www.microsoft.com @207.46.138.21 ;; res_nsend to server 207.46.138.21: Connection timed out $ dig www.microsoft.com @207.46.138.20 ;; res_nsend to server 207.46.138.20: Connection timed out > > I've tried from both AT&T and Earthlink, and can't reach them. > > The name servers don't seem to be returning valid answers. If they > are in your cache, it works. But after clearing the cache, nada. > > I noticed name server problems earlier this evening.
